PROJECT MANAGER —

Company Overview:

AFTER:MILES is a creative agency and athletic hub that specializes in recovery and entertainment. We work with a range of clients to redefine what recovery means for runners everywhere.

Job Overview:

We are looking for an experienced Project Manager to join our team and oversee the execution of various projects for our clients. The Project Manager will be responsible for ensuring that projects are delivered on time, within budget, and to the highest quality standards. The successful candidate will be able to manage multiple projects simultaneously and have excellent communication and organizational skills.

Responsibilities:

  • Manage the entire project lifecycle from initiation to closure, ensuring that deliverables are met on time, within budget, and to the satisfaction of the client.
  • Develop and maintain project plans, schedules, and budgets, and communicate project status to all stakeholders.
  • Identify and manage project risks and issues, and develop contingency plans as needed.
  • Work closely with the creative team to ensure that project requirements are clearly defined and understood.
  • Communicate project expectations to team members and stakeholders, and ensure that all parties are aligned on project goals and objectives.
  • Collaborate with the account management team to ensure that client expectations are managed effectively, and that the client is kept informed of project progress.
  • Manage project resources, including internal team members and external contractors and vendors.
  • Conduct project post-mortems to identify lessons learned and areas for improvement, and implement changes as needed.

Requirements:

  • Bachelor’s degree in business, marketing, or a related field. RELEVANT YEARS OF EXPERIENCE IN LIEU OF A BACHELOR’S DEGREE IS ALSO ACCEPTABLE.
  • 5+ years of experience in project management.
  • Strong leadership, communication, and organizational skills.
  • 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ously and prioritize tasks effectively.
  • Excellent problem-solving and analytical skills
